What the Next Update Could Change
The most useful way to prepare is to understand how each possible update category would affect the existing gameplay loop. Steal chickens, return them to your pen, collect eggs, sell resources, and reinvest cash into movement or capacity. Any new content will likely matter most when it changes travel routes, available objectives, or the value of your current upgrades.
New Areas
New map spaces could create different stealing routes, change travel times, and make movement speed more important. Explore carefully before committing to a new route.
New Tasks
Additional tasks may give you short-term objectives alongside stealing and egg production. Check requirements before spending resources to complete them.
Limited Events
Temporary content may reward players who return during a specific period. Confirm the start and end dates before prioritizing event activities.
Badges
New badges can add optional completion goals. They may be useful for collectors, but they should not replace core upgrades unless the reward is confirmed.
Mechanic Changes
Changes to guards, movement, production, or selling can alter the best route. Recheck your normal routine after every major patch.
Progression Balance
Upgrade costs or income values may change. Keep flexible spending habits instead of investing every resource immediately.
Think in systems rather than rumors. A new area affects routes, a new task affects priorities, and a balance change affects your resource loop. This makes it easier to adapt when official details arrive.

Step-by-Step Update Preparation
Use the following preparation route before a confirmed update arrives. It does not depend on an unannounced reward or a specific patch requirement. Instead, it strengthens the progression loop that remains useful across normal sessions.
Confirm the Announcement
Check the official Roblox experience page and the developer’s Roblox community. Look for a clear update name, release date, feature list, and any stated requirements. Do not rely on screenshots or copied posts without an official source.
Review Your Pen
Check whether your current pen has useful open capacity. If it is regularly full, a capacity upgrade may help you benefit from future chicken content. If the pen still has empty space, speed or income improvements may offer better immediate value.
Improve Your Movement Loop
Continue speed progression and treadmill training where available. Faster movement helps with reaching chickens, escaping danger, and returning to your base, regardless of whether the next update adds a new area.
Build a Reliable Cash Cycle
Steal chickens safely, collect eggs from your pen, sell resources through the merchant loop, and reinvest cash into useful upgrades. Avoid spending based only on a rumored future feature.
Recheck the Strategy After Launch
Once official patch notes are available, compare the new content with your current route. Test new areas carefully, review task requirements, and adjust your upgrade order only after confirming how the mechanic works.

Long-Term Progression Priorities
Until official patch details are published, focus on upgrades that support the core gameplay cycle. The strongest general priorities are not tied to a rumored chicken or event. They improve your ability to collect, return, produce, sell, and reinvest.
| Priority | Main Benefit | Best Use Case |
|---|---|---|
| Movement speed | Shorter trips and safer returns | Players who steal frequently |
| Pen capacity | More room for productive chickens | Players whose pen is regularly full |
| Chicken collection | More potential egg production | Building a stable base |
| Egg collection | Supports the cash cycle | Funding regular upgrades |
| Merchant selling | Converts resources into cash | Reinvesting after each productive session |
A practical progression order is:
- Establish a dependable chicken return route.
- Improve speed when travel or escapes become difficult.
- Expand the pen when capacity limits successful runs.
- Collect eggs consistently instead of leaving production unused.
- Sell resources when an important upgrade is available.
- Reevaluate the order after official balance changes.
This flexible approach is better than assuming a future update will introduce a specific reward. If the next patch adds a new zone, speed and route knowledge will help. If it adds tasks, a healthy cash cycle will make requirements easier to manage. If it adds a limited event, official timing will determine whether the event deserves temporary priority.
Keep your normal progression efficient, but leave room to adapt. The best update preparation is a strong foundation combined with verified information.
